Artist: Joos Van Winghe
Date: 1630
Size: 116 x 152 cm
Technique: Oil On Panel
Interior in which a company holds a night banquet and a masquerade. On the left is a group of masked comedians, on the right is music made by a man with a lute, a woman with a song book and a woman behind a clove chord. Against the back wall of the room is a long set table, where is eaten and drunk. Some guys play tricks, others dance. On the right by the door an old matchmaker with a young woman on hand, next to a love couple. On the wall are three paintings depicting Tobias with the fish, Lot and his daughters and Venus and Adonis. Copy to a print by Sadeler to a design by Joos van Winghe, with a different background.
